Abstract
A theoretical study is reported on adiabatic processes involving an initially unbound two-body system. The system consists of a positron and an antiproton in a magnetic field. For parameters associated with recent antihydrogen production experiments, computer simulations indicate that it is possible for quasi-bound states to form adiabatically. An expression for the cross section of the formation of quasi-bound states is obtained, and reasonable agreement with simulation results is found.
